Conservation Standards Coordinator

San Diego Zoo Wildlife Alliance
Escondido, United States Posted: July 14, 2024


The Conservation Standards Coordinator coordinates all aspects of the Conservation Science Wildlife Health (CSWH) teams use and application of the Conservation Standards and MiradiShare software including but not limited to: organizing Conservation Standards trainings, providing individual coaching and peer mentorship for project teams, reviewing all Miradi projects to ensure minimum requirements are met, conducting quarterly progress reviews alongside the Conservation Hub Portfolio Manager, providing recommendations to increase effectiveness. This position reports to the Conservation Hub Portfolio Manager.

WHAT YOU WILL DO
  • Provide Conservation Standards/Miradi coaching and mentorship to project managers, portfolio managers and/or other project management staff, often without direct reporting relationship.
  • Review and assess progress/effectiveness for all conservation projects, ensure project teams are tracking key project milestones and recommend adjustments to Project Manager, Directors, and the Conservation Hub Oversight Committee.
  • Organize and coordinate Conservation Standards trainings, both introductory and advanced.
  • Assist with development and execution of annual Conservation Standards Summit.
WHAT WE ARE LOOKING FOR
  • The ideal candidate will have knowledge of Conservation Standards and MiradiShare, experience and confidence in mentoring and coaching teams in conservation planning and adaptive management; and be able to work with a variety of teams across different disciplines.
  • Candidate should be comfortable working with and advising both peers and higher-level team members as well providing recommendations to leadership about project progress, effectiveness, and strategic alignment to organizational priorities. Candidate should have strong organizational and communication skills, strength in leading large groups, and foundational knowledge of conservation strategies and monitoring and evaluation of conservation projects.
